Responsibilities
As a Data Product Manager at GUARD, you will own the business direction and value realization of domain data products. You will partner with underwriting, actuarial, and operational business leaders to identify high-value problems, shape product opportunities, prioritize investments, and lead cross-functional teams that deliver trusted, reusable data products for decision-making, operations, analytics, and AI readiness.
This is an opportunity to shape how an insurance carrier turns underwriting, actuarial, and operational expertise into reusable data products for analytics and AI. The role emphasizes product strategy, business partnership, discovery, adoption, and outcomes over agile ceremony ownership or backlog administration. You will turn complex insurance needs into trusted data products with clear business definitions, quality expectations, ownership, governance, and consumers.
As a Data Product Manager, you will:
- Partner with underwriting, actuarial, and operational business leaders to identify high-value problems, decision needs, and opportunities for measurable business impact.
- Shape product opportunities by defining the problem, target users, value proposition, success measures, adoption expectations, and prioritization rationale.
- Define and manage product vision, roadmap, and priorities for domain data products, balancing value, feasibility, reuse, risk, rate and product considerations, and operational needs.
- Lead discovery through stakeholder interviews, workshops, process analysis, user research, and validation of business needs.
- Work with architects, engineers, analysts, and governance partners to define shared business concepts, semantic models, quality expectations, lineage, access controls, and reusable consumption patterns.
- Lead cross-functional data product teams by setting direction, clarifying priorities, aligning stakeholders, and keeping the work focused on business outcomes.
- Drive adoption by communicating product value, supporting rollout, gathering feedback, measuring usage, and ensuring products improve decisions or processes.
- Ensure data products support reporting, analytics, operations, and AI use cases through trusted definitions, usability, quality, and governance.
Qualifications
Required qualifications:
- 3+ years of experience in product management, data and analytics, business analysis, consulting, strategy, or a related field within the insurance industry.
- Demonstrated knowledge of underwriting, actuarial, rate/product, portfolio, or underwriting operations processes.
- Experience identifying business problems, shaping opportunities, and delivering insurance data solutions that support underwriting decisions, pricing analysis, portfolio insight, or operational execution.
- Strong business acumen and ability to connect data capabilities to underwriting, actuarial, product, pricing, portfolio, or operational outcomes.
- Experience leading cross-functional teams through ambiguity, aligning stakeholders, and influencing without direct authority.
- Experience facilitating workshops, interviews, discovery sessions, prioritization discussions, and product planning conversations.
- Ability to translate between business needs and data or technical concepts to support shared understanding and sound decisions.
- Ability to define product goals, success measures, roadmaps, adoption plans, and prioritization criteria.
- Proven ability to adapt, solve problems, and make progress in a changing environment.
- Excellent spoken and written communication.
Preferred qualifications:
- Experience with data products, data mesh, semantic models, data governance, analytics platforms, or AI-ready data initiatives.
- Technical fluency in data and analytics concepts, including data quality, lineage, access controls, business definitions, metrics, and consumption patterns.
- Direct Property & Casualty experience in underwriting, actuarial, product, pricing, or portfolio management, with the ability to apply that knowledge to data product strategy and decision support.
- Direct experience supporting underwriting operations such as home office underwriting, service underwriting, premium audit, loss control, or related operational underwriting functions.
- Familiarity with agile or iterative delivery methods; the role is primarily focused on product strategy, discovery, stakeholder alignment, adoption, and value realization.
